‘Runaway Favorite’: Top Former Trump Official Mulls Congressional Run; Trump Immediately Weighs In

Morgan Ortagus, who served as the spokesperson for Trump’s State Department, is reportedly mulling a run for Congress in Tennessee’s 5th Congressional District.

Former President Donald Trump broke the news in a statement on Tuesday evening and immediately announced that she has his endorsement if she chooses to run.

“I am told the very strong and impressive Morgan Ortagus is exploring a run for Congress in Tennessee’s 5th Congressional District,” Trump said. “I couldn’t be happier because she’s an absolute warrior for America First and MAGA! Morgan was fantastic in her role working with Secretary Mike Pompeo at the U.S. State Department and understands the threats posed by China, Russia, Iran and others, and will be tough, not just roll over like the Democrats and RINOs.”

“She serves in the U.S. Navy Reserves and will fight for our Military,” Trump continued. “She won’t bow to the Woke Mob or the Leftist LameStream Media. Morgan Ortagus will have my Complete and Total Endorsement if she decides to run!”

A top source close to House Minority Leader Kevin McCarthy (R-CA) said that Ortagus becomes the “runaway favorite” to win Republican nomination for the district.

“Morgan’s government experience, military service and policy expertise make her an outstanding candidate,” the source said. “No one else in the race comes close. And with DJT’s endorsement, Morgan is obviously the runaway favorite for the GOP nomination in the Tennessee 5th.”
